public IList<CboDTO> selectCboPagina(int primeiroResultado, int quantidadeResultados, CboDTO cbo) { try { IList<CboDTO> resultado = null; using (ISession session = NHibernateHelper.getSessionFactory().OpenSession()) { NHibernateDAL<CboDTO> cboDAL = new NHibernateDAL<CboDTO>(session); resultado = cboDAL.selectPagina(primeiroResultado, quantidadeResultados, cbo); } return resultado; } catch (Exception ex) { throw new FaultException(ex.Message); } }
public int salvarAtualizarCbo(CboDTO cbo) { try { int resultado = -1; using (ISession session = NHibernateHelper.getSessionFactory().OpenSession()) { NHibernateDAL<CboDTO> cboDAL = new NHibernateDAL<CboDTO>(session); cboDAL.saveOrUpdate(cbo); session.Flush(); resultado = 0; } return resultado; } catch (Exception ex) { throw new FaultException(ex.Message); } }
public IList<CboDTO> selectCbo(CboDTO cbo) { try { IList<CboDTO> resultado = null; using (ISession session = NHibernateHelper.getSessionFactory().OpenSession()) { NHibernateDAL<CboDTO> cboDAL = new NHibernateDAL<CboDTO>(session); resultado = cboDAL.select(cbo); } return resultado; } catch (Exception ex) { throw new FaultException(ex.Message); } }